From 62f9f224916ccb4084ee80544e27456508e68dd6 Mon Sep 17 00:00:00 2001 From: Joe Walker Date: Tue, 4 Jan 2011 13:31:01 +0000 Subject: [PATCH 1/9] fix for selection misused - should go via the editor. not sure how this got missed out of commits --- lib/ace/commands/default_commands.js | 26 +++++++++++++------------- 1 file changed, 13 insertions(+), 13 deletions(-) diff --git a/lib/ace/commands/default_commands.js b/lib/ace/commands/default_commands.js index 4e7d66b1..7ff66bf9 100644 --- a/lib/ace/commands/default_commands.js +++ b/lib/ace/commands/default_commands.js @@ -41,7 +41,7 @@ var canon = require("pilot/canon"); canon.addCommand({ name: "selectall", - exec: function(env, args, request) { env.selection.selectAll(); } + exec: function(env, args, request) { env.editor.getSelection().selectAll(); } }); canon.addCommand({ name: "removeline", @@ -101,7 +101,7 @@ canon.addCommand({ }); canon.addCommand({ name: "selecttostart", - exec: function(env, args, request) { env.selection.selectFileStart(); } + exec: function(env, args, request) { env.editor.getSelection().selectFileStart(); } }); canon.addCommand({ name: "gotostart", @@ -109,7 +109,7 @@ canon.addCommand({ }); canon.addCommand({ name: "selectup", - exec: function(env, args, request) { env.selection.selectUp(); } + exec: function(env, args, request) { env.editor.getSelection().selectUp(); } }); canon.addCommand({ name: "golineup", @@ -125,7 +125,7 @@ canon.addCommand({ }); canon.addCommand({ name: "selecttoend", - exec: function(env, args, request) { env.selection.selectFileEnd(); } + exec: function(env, args, request) { env.editor.getSelection().selectFileEnd(); } }); canon.addCommand({ name: "gotoend", @@ -133,7 +133,7 @@ canon.addCommand({ }); canon.addCommand({ name: "selectdown", - exec: function(env, args, request) { env.selection.selectDown(); } + exec: function(env, args, request) { env.editor.getSelection().selectDown(); } }); canon.addCommand({ name: "godown", @@ -141,7 +141,7 @@ canon.addCommand({ }); canon.addCommand({ name: "selectwordleft", - exec: function(env, args, request) { env.selection.selectWordLeft(); } + exec: function(env, args, request) { env.editor.getSelection().selectWordLeft(); } }); canon.addCommand({ name: "gotowordleft", @@ -149,7 +149,7 @@ canon.addCommand({ }); canon.addCommand({ name: "selecttolinestart", - exec: function(env, args, request) { env.selection.selectLineStart(); } + exec: function(env, args, request) { env.editor.getSelection().selectLineStart(); } }); canon.addCommand({ name: "gotolinestart", @@ -157,7 +157,7 @@ canon.addCommand({ }); canon.addCommand({ name: "selectleft", - exec: function(env, args, request) { env.selection.selectLeft(); } + exec: function(env, args, request) { env.editor.getSelection().selectLeft(); } }); canon.addCommand({ name: "gotoleft", @@ -165,7 +165,7 @@ canon.addCommand({ }); canon.addCommand({ name: "selectwordright", - exec: function(env, args, request) { env.selection.selectWordRight(); } + exec: function(env, args, request) { env.editor.getSelection().selectWordRight(); } }); canon.addCommand({ name: "gotowordright", @@ -173,7 +173,7 @@ canon.addCommand({ }); canon.addCommand({ name: "selecttolineend", - exec: function(env, args, request) { env.selection.selectLineEnd(); } + exec: function(env, args, request) { env.editor.getSelection().selectLineEnd(); } }); canon.addCommand({ name: "gotolineend", @@ -181,7 +181,7 @@ canon.addCommand({ }); canon.addCommand({ name: "selectright", - exec: function(env, args, request) { env.selection.selectRight(); } + exec: function(env, args, request) { env.editor.getSelection().selectRight(); } }); canon.addCommand({ name: "gotoright", @@ -213,7 +213,7 @@ canon.addCommand({ }); canon.addCommand({ name: "selectlinestart", - exec: function(env, args, request) { env.selection.selectLineStart(); } + exec: function(env, args, request) { env.editor.getSelection().selectLineStart(); } }); canon.addCommand({ name: "gotolinestart", @@ -221,7 +221,7 @@ canon.addCommand({ }); canon.addCommand({ name: "selectlineend", - exec: function(env, args, request) { env.selection.selectLineEnd(); } + exec: function(env, args, request) { env.editor.getSelection().selectLineEnd(); } }); canon.addCommand({ name: "gotolineend", From 725d53824fcd68535f1dfdb8c79e19ed84105bbe Mon Sep 17 00:00:00 2001 From: Joe Walker Date: Tue, 4 Jan 2011 13:31:23 +0000 Subject: [PATCH 2/9] catchup with changes in cockpit - use cockputInput as element it --- editor.html |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/editor.html b/editor.html index 2e66ea17..6ef20609 100644 --- a/editor.html +++ b/editor.html @@ -177,7 +177,7 @@ echo $output; ?> - +